Transaction 28d530c696b3b4b64448751827cbb4eb56efa36ed9dc56c3b2fdc67c95ea525d

1 Input
2 Outputs
  • 28d530c696b3b4b64448751827cbb4eb56efa36ed9dc56c3b2fdc67c95ea525d:0
  • value  431770
    address  3AL9CPNnFdtUBbuXaaa6vDmC5tr4vq12EK
  • 28d530c696b3b4b64448751827cbb4eb56efa36ed9dc56c3b2fdc67c95ea525d:1
  • value  33867179
    address  3B5zTCcfYG7XeVBEsSJWMrc2VHM6vecpnd